DETROIT – Not a drop of rain has fallen in May, but no one is complaining after a soggy April and surplus in moisture for the year.

Wednesday will be no different for most of Southeast Michigan to the delight of many. Morning temps will be in the 40s and low 50s with morning sun. There is a 10 to 20 percent chance of a spotty shower this afternoon under partly sunny skies. It will be warm with highs in the middle 70s.

Wednesday night will be partly cloudy and cool with lows in the mid 50s.

The first hint of rain will be on Thursday with a chance of scattered afternoon showers.

It will be warm again with highs in the low 70s.

Friday has a better chance of rain with the Red Wings and Tigers in play. Daytime temps will be lower, in the 60s. There is a 40 to 50 percent chance of precipitation in the evening.

Mothers' Day weekend will be much cooler. Saturday will be in the low 60s. Indoor activities with mom is a good idea because it will be in the 40s and 50s all day.
